Abstract:
Cultured networks of neurons from rat
hippocampus constitute a fascinating
reductionist model for biological computation.
While the individual neurons retain their
physiological characteristics as in the intact
brain, the structure and connectivity they
generate in the network is considerably simpler
to measure and analyze, and therefore to
engineer and design. We find that disconnected
single neurons oscillate independently of each
other, but when the network is connected they
synchronize into bursts in which all neurons fire
together. We then investigate how initiation of
this burst is brought about, and find a
percolation process that is well describe by
model invoking the recruitment of a quorum.
